24 years ago I went to get a tattoo, and bottled it at the last moment - I couldn't convince myself on the design I wanted, size and location.

Nearly quarter of a century later I've got a consultation booked for the end of the month, with the work starting, hopefully, end of September at Redemption in Sheffield - https://www.facebook.com/redemptiontattoostudio/ - Although I've also been trying to get some time for a guy in Blackpool, but his availability and my distance is making things difficult - http://www.inkdentattoo.co.uk/index.php/portfolio-...

I'm looking at a hyper real bio-mech design for by shoulder and upper arm - it will be personal to me, and represent a lot of what makes me, me. I've been into mountain bikes, cars and geeky stuff since a kid, and now that I have a number of metal plates in my body, the "semi-cyborg" theme is appropriate and meaningful to me.
I have a load of images from Pinterest and Instagram to use for source ideas, and it is a case now of the artists working them together and into a placement that works with my body shape.

I don't plan to get anything else afterwards, but the Chicano style is something that I really admire, although the I'm not sure the origins and a connotations of the work really suits me.
